Lambdin, George Cochran (American, 1830-1896), The Morning Lesson, 1868, oil on canvas, signed and dated lower left, inscribed on the back of the frame with artist's name, title and date, 24 x 18.25 inches, in a wood frame 31 x 25 inches. Provenance: Private collection, Western PA; Shannon's, American and European Fine Art Sale, October 27, 2016, Lot 235; Private Collection, Connecticut.
